我想通过jQuery/JavaScript计算div元素的边界框。我尝试了以下代码://盒子的左边document.getElementById("myElement").offsetLeft;//盒子的顶部document.getElementById("myElement").offsetTop;//盒子的右边document.getElementByI
2023-08-22回答次数:2访问次数:285
类似于这种效果通过鼠标移动,拉取一个div框选中被div覆盖的dom元素。大家有没有什么好的想法可以实现 我想出的方法是通过判断div的offsetLeft,offsetTop和需要选中的各个元素的offsetLeft,offsetTop,如果dom元...
2017-05-19回答次数:4访问次数:400
offsetLeft不是当前元素的左外边框到包含元素的左内边框之间的像素距离吗?为什么多出了8px {代码...}
2017-04-17回答次数:2访问次数:776
想知道这个功能是怎么实现的:随着滚动条的滚动,能提示你当前所在的位置。应该不是用offsetTop吧?感觉是用这个的话就太麻烦了
2017-04-11回答次数:1访问次数:226
startMove函数是我看了视频后推导了一遍。 想着试着用在其他地方看看。刚刚我试了不用getStyle获取top ,直接用offsetTop,发现ie下又可以用了,不解。 {代码...}
2017-04-11回答次数:1访问次数:249
本篇文章给大家通过图文方式讲解JS盒子模型的基本属性:clientWidth/Height、offsetWidth/Height、offsetTop/Left、scrollWidth/Height、scrollTop/Left,希望对需要的朋友有所帮助!
2022-08-06评论:0访问次数:1516
三种方法:1、利用offsetTop和scrollTop获取元素的位置,判断是否小于等于viewPortHeight(视图端口距离)即可。2、利用getBoundingClientRect()判断,语法“元素对象.getBoundingClientRect()”。3、利用IntersectionObserver判断,只需要检查指定元素和可视区域是否重叠即可。
2022-11-29评论:0访问次数:5028